While Jurassic World: Renaissance Carts in theaters and exceeds $ 320 million in global revenue in a few days, the question of a potential suite is already starting to shake fans. But according to Gareth Edwardsthe director of the film, nothing has yet been decided.

In an interview with Varietyhe tempers speculation:

“”The truth is that we had no discussion on this subject – neither with the studio, nor with the producers, nor with David (Koepp, the screenwriter), nor with Steven (Spielberg). No one said a word. I think we don’t want to wear the bad luck. “

Obviously, dinos will certainly make their return in one way or another on the screen.

The whole question is whether Universal will decide to continue the story with the same characters of Jurassic World: Renaissance. With Scarlett Johansson Or Mahershala Ali at the head of the poster? Chris Pratt held three films. Before him, Jeff Goldblum,, Laura Dern And Sam Neill had alternated. Edwards Open the door:

“ONo immediately feels when a film tries to force the start of a franchise. But there, the franchise already exists. She carries ‘Jurassic’ in her title. The real question is: how will the public host this new film? Will he want to follow these characters further? I find that the actors brought something extraordinary. I loved what David wrote, so I think everything will be fine. I am very happy. “

That being said, the director does not seem to want to do the rest of Jurassic World. With humor, Gareth Edwards confide to have given in blockbusters and wishes to hand over. He also says he received a meme of his partner who said with humor: “Gareth Edwards who makes ‘Godzilla’, ‘Star Wars’ and ‘Jurassic’, it is exactly the kind of greed that the Bible warned us …” What make him say:

“”I have really been very lucky in recent years. Maybe it’s time to give way to someone else. “
